Preventing COVID & Monkeypox in schools with Aaron Carroll, MD, MS

from AMA Update · host American Medical Association

Aaron Carroll, MD, MS, a distinguished professor of pediatrics, chief health officer at Indiana University in Indianapolis—and good friend of the show —discusses what parents and physicians need to know as kids head back to school this fall. American Medical Association CXO Todd Unger hosts. NOTE: this episode was recorded prior to the release of the CDC's updated COVID-19 guidelines on 8/11/2022.
